HMC-C043 v00.0307 GaAs MMIC I/Q MIXER MODULE 11 - 16 GHz Features Wide IF Bandwidth: DC - 3.5 GHz Image Rejection: 30 dB LO to RF Isolation: 35 dB High Input IP3: +28 dBm Hermetically Sealed Module Typical Applications Field Replaceable SMA Connectors -55 to +85 °C Operating Temperature 5 MIXERS The HMC-C043 is ideal for: • Point-to-Point Radios • Point-to-Multi-Point Radios & VSAT • Test Equipment & Sensors • Military End-Use General Description The HMC-C043 is a passive I/Q MMIC mixer housed in a miniature hermetic module which can be used as either an Image Reject Mixer or a Single Sideband Upconverter. The module utilizes two standard Hittite double balanced mixer cells and a 90 degree hybrid fabricated on a GaAs MESFET process. A low frequency quadrature hybrid was used to produce a 100 MHz USB IF output. This MMIC based module is a more reliable and consistent alternative to hybrid style I/Q Mixers and Single Sideband Converter assemblies. The module features removable SMA connectors which can be detached to allow direct connection of the I/O pins to a microstrip or coplanar circuit. 1. 物料型号: - HMC-C043

2. 器件简介: - HMC-C043是一个被动的I/Q MMIC混频器,封装在微型密封模块中,可以作为图像拒绝混频器或单边带上变频器使用。该模块利用两个标准的Hittite双平衡混频器单元和一个在GaAs MESFET工艺上制造的90度混合器。使用低频正交混合器产生100MHz的USB IF输出。这个基于MMIC的模块是比混合型I/Q混频器和单边带转换器组装更可靠和一致的替代品。

3. 引脚分配: - Pin 1: RF,交流耦合,11至16GHz范围内匹配到50欧姆。 - Pin 2: IF1,直流耦合。对于不需要直流操作的应用,应使用串联电容器外部阻断直流。 - Pin 3: IF2,直流耦合。对于直流操作,该引脚不得超过3mA的电流源/汇,否则可能导致部件故障。 - Pin 4: LO,交流耦合,11至16GHz范围内匹配到50欧姆。

4. 参数特性: - 频率范围,RF/LO: 11-16 GHz - 频率范围,IF: DC-3.5 GHz - 转换损耗(作为IRM): 9 dB(典型值)至12 dB(最大值) - 图像拒绝: 30 dB - 1 dB压缩(输入): +20 dBm - LO至RF隔离: 35 dB - LO至IF隔离: 25 dB - 输入IP3: +28 dBm - 幅度平衡: 0.5 dB - 相位平衡: 5度

5. 功能详解: - HMC-C043具有宽IF带宽(DC - 3.5 GHz)、高图像抑制(30 dB)、高输入IP3(+28 dBm)等特点。它还具有可现场更换的SMA连接器,可以在不使用连接器的情况下直接连接I/O引脚到微带线或共面电路。

6. 应用信息: - HMC-C043适用于点对点无线电、点对多点无线电和VSAT、测试设备和传感器、军事终端用途。

7. 封装信息: - 封装重量为20.0克,垫圈重量为2.6克,公差为±1克。
